MUMBAI, India, Feb. 6 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202641006711 A) filed by Redbee Machines, Mysore, Karnataka, on Jan. 23, for 'agricultural produce cleaning and bagging machine having non-metallic screw conveyor and engineered airflow separation.'

Inventor(s) include Mr. Gautam Pereira.

The application for the patent was published on Feb. 6, under issue no. 06/2026.

According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"Agricultural produce cleaning and bagging machine having non-metallic screw conveyor and engineered airflow separation [0042] The present invention relates to an agricultural produce cleaning and bagging machine (100) performs post-harvest cleaning and separation of impurities from bulk agricultural produce (100a). The machine (100) comprises a produce receiving unit (102) for receiving bulk agricultural produce, a mechanical conveyance unit (104) for transporting produce using a non-metallic screw, and an impurity separation unit (106) positioned downstream of mechanical conveyance unit (104) for separating impurities through engineered airflow interaction. A cleaned produce discharge unit (108) discharges cleaned agricultural produce (100b), while a waste discharge unit (110) discharges separated waste (100c). A power and control unit (112) supplies and regulates electrical power for coordinated operation. The non-metallic screw reduces mechanical stress on produce, and airflow interaction separates lighter impurities from heavier produce, enabling efficient cleaning under farmgate operating conditions."
